Cuba Gooding Jr has been arrested, but denies alleged an groping incident. In the 1990s, Gooding was one of the hottest talents rising in Hollywood. With roles in notable films such as Boyz N’ The Hood, A Few Good Men, and Outbreak, Gooding solidified his status as a formidable talent with his 1997 Best Supporting Oscar for his work in Jerry Maguire.

Shortly thereafter, however, things gradually began to slow down for the star. A steady stream of less than stellar releases carried him quietly into the new millennium and he infamously made poor career choices, such as turning down Steven Spielberg’s Amistad, as well as roles in Ray, Hotel Rwanda, and The Last King of Scotland. But in the past few years, Gooding has seemingly been on the right track once again, starring in Ava DuVernay’s Oscar winning Selma and gaining an Emmy nomination for his role as O.J. Simpson in American Crime Story’s The People Vs. O.J. Simpson. Gooding also made his directorial debut with 2018’s Bayou Caviar, though the film failed to gain much widespread acclaim.

The spotlight is once again focused on the 51-year-old Jerry Maguire star, but unfortunately, this time it’s not for his skills as an actor. According to ABC, Gooding has been charged with forcible touching after a 29-year-old woman claimed that he grabbed her breast in a New York City nightclub this past weekend. Gooding turned himself into police Thursday and was led out of the police station in handcuffs after being fingerprinted and having his mug shot taken. However, this isn’t the first time that Gooding has found himself in trouble. In 2012, a bartender in New Orleans declined to press charges against the star after he allegedly shoved her when asked to leave the premises. Two years ago, Gooding was seen lifting the dress of co-star Sarah Paulson during American Horror Story’s panel at Paleyfest. Gooding insisted that he and Paulson share a banter like brother and sister and that his actions were a part of that.
